Step-by-step explanation:
There is 3 possible solutions to a linear equation:
- One solution -a unique x value that makes the equation true
- No solution - a false statement is given after solving without a value for x
- Infinite solution - a true statement is given after solving without a value for x
Solve using inverse operations:
4(a+2)=14-2(3-2a)
4a+8=14-6+4a
4a-4a+8=8+4a-4a
8=8
Is 8=8? Yes. Therefore this is a true statement with no value for x. Infinite solutions or all real numbers.
